John Campion has been elected West Mercia's Police and Crime Commissioner.

The Conservative candidate won 83,619 votes following a second round of counting, with Labour's Daniel Walton coming second with 55,162.

Voter turnout for the whole of West Mercia was 20.67%.

Four other candidates were eliminated after the first round of counting.

Mr Campion succeeds Bill Longmore, who retired after a single term in office.
